Edgewater Bungalows Homes for Sale

Edgewater Bungalows is an 86-home neighborhood in the Central Area of The Villages (Sumter County, ZIP 32162), a short walk from Lake Sumter Landing Market Square. All of the homes were built in 2010, with county-recorded living areas from about 1,750 to 2,750 square feet — most around 2,000. It sits next to Creekside Landing, and the two were formerly listed together as the Village of Bridgeport at Creekside Landing; Edgewater has its own community development district (District 6). "Bungalows" is the name of the section rather than a home-series label; check the current listing for a specific home's series and layout.

What people like about the Edgewater Bungalows

Like neighboring Creekside Landing, the draw here is walking distance to a town square. Edgewater Bungalows sits a short walk from Lake Sumter Landing Market Square, so waterfront dining, shops, and free nightly entertainment are on foot rather than a cart drive away. The neighborhood's streets carry a waterbird theme — Edgewater Lane, Flamingo Place, Ibises Court, Seagull Court, Cormorant Terrace, Blue Heron Avenue, and Mallard Lane.

The 86 homes were all built in 2010, making Edgewater Bungalows the newest of the three sections that once made up the Village of Bridgeport at Creekside Landing. County records show living areas from about 1,750 to 2,750 square feet, with most around 2,000. It is a compact, single-era neighborhood: every home is the same vintage, which keeps the streetscape consistent and makes roof and HVAC age straightforward to evaluate — everything original dates to 2010.

One administrative detail worth knowing: Edgewater Bungalows sits in Community Development District 6, while the neighboring Creekside Landing sections — the 20-home Designer enclave on Merryweather Way and the roughly 180-villa Cabanas — are in District 8. That matters for the bond: on the district's 2025 amortization schedule, Edgewater homes still carrying the bond pay about $719 a year, a low annual amount, with the balance scheduled to retire around 2034. Some 2010 homes may already have paid it off, so verify the exact figure by address for any specific home.

What to check before you buy in the Edgewater Bungalows

  • Bond status and remaining balance Edgewater Bungalows sits in Community Development District 6. On the district's 2025 amortization schedule, homes still carrying the bond pay about $719 a year — a low annual amount — with the balance scheduled to retire around 2034. Because the homes date to 2010, some have already paid the bond off entirely. Verify the exact remaining balance and annual assessment in writing for any specific home before making an offer.   • Town square noise and lighting Homes within roughly a quarter-mile of any town square can hear music during scheduled events (generally 5–9 PM) and see stage lighting at night. Edgewater Bungalows sits a short walk from Lake Sumter Landing, so judge the specific home during an event evening before committing.
  • Roof age On a 2010 home, an original roof is in the age window where Florida insurers pay close attention. Confirm the roof's installation date and get an insurance quote before your inspection period ends.
  • HVAC age A 2010 original HVAC system is at or past the typical 12–15 year Florida service window. If the original system is still in place, treat replacement as a near-term cost and confirm the service history during inspection.
